Constant Pain

Anyone else have the constant feeling like you have to move? I can never get comfortable and I can't sleep for the life of me.

I'm 6 days post op, ran out of pain meds (which were helping me fall asleep...that's all), and literally just want to cry all the time.

Lol, I know I sound ridiculous but I cannot describe it. When does this phase pass?! Haha.

I learned sleeping with a pillow up against my stomach where my incisions are helped out a lot.

I slept in the recliner in the living room for about a week. I couldn't get comfortable lying flat in bed. It was probably 3 weeks before I could sleep on my left side - which is my favorite position.

No need for pain pills to sleep, simply take a sleeping pill.

When I needed it, benedryl or Zquil works great for falling asleep and I too slept sitting up for about 2 weeks.

I have had a terrible time falling asleep. I slept sitting up for the first 5 nights. I was comfortable, but could fall asleep without pain meds. Past 3 nights I've had 5mg of melatonin. I found one that melts under my tongue, and I fall asleep in 5 minutes! I'm 8 days out from surgery.
